Google Research introduced WikiSkill, a framework that pairs AI agents with a persistent knowledge base of past failures and successes to improve performance over time. The system distills execution traces into a wiki layer and reusable "Agent Skills," with a gating mechanism that rolls back unhelpful changes. Inspired by Andrej Karpathy's "LLM Wiki" idea, WikiSkill outperformed prior skill evolution methods, boosting Gemini-3.5-Flash from 49.5 to 68.1 percent on average across five benchmarks.
